Scrobbling issues

For questions and discussion that is NOT (I repeat NOT) specific to a certain Operating System.
CP1832
Blank Cone
Blank Cone
Posts: 21
Joined: 22 Apr 2012 22:25

Scrobbling issues

Postby CP1832 » 11 Jun 2014 19:04

Hi guys:

Since yesterday, I'm unable to scrobble to last.fm. This is the debug message I'm getting. The username and password are correct (double checked that) and also checked that I'm using the correct scrobbling url (post.audioscrobbler.com). Does anyone know why are these connections timing out? As a side note, I was able to scrobble correctly from the official last.fm scrobbler.

Code: Select all

audioscrobbler debug: Meta data registered main debug: Buffering 0% main debug: Buffering 8% mpeg_audio debug: MPGA channels:2 samplerate:44100 bitrate:128 main debug: Buffering 17% main debug: reusing audio output main debug: Buffering 26% directsound debug: Opening DirectSound Audio Output main debug: Buffering 34% main debug: Buffering 43% main debug: Buffering 52% main debug: Buffering 60% main debug: Buffering 69% main debug: Buffering 78% main debug: Buffering 87% main debug: Buffering 95% main debug: Stream buffering done (313 ms in 1 ms) directsound debug: Windows speaker config: Stereo and stream has 2 channels, using 2 channels main debug: output 'f32l' 44100 Hz Stereo frame=1 samples/8 bytes main debug: looking for audio volume module matching "any": 2 candidates main debug: using audio volume module "float_mixer" main debug: input 'mpga' 44100 Hz Stereo frame=1152 samples/1053 bytes main debug: looking for audio filter module matching "scaletempo": 14 candidates scaletempo debug: format: 44100 rate, 2 nch, 4 bps, fl32 scaletempo debug: params: 30 stride, 0.200 overlap, 14 search scaletempo debug: 1.000 scale, 1323.000 stride_in, 1323 stride_out, 1059 standing, 264 overlap, 617 search, 2204 queue, fl32 mode main debug: using audio filter module "scaletempo" main debug: conversion: 'mpga'->'f32l' 44100 Hz->44100 Hz Stereo->Stereo main debug: looking for audio converter module matching "any": 12 candidates main debug: no audio converter modules matched main debug: looking for audio converter module matching "any": 12 candidates mpgatofixed32 debug: mpga->f32l, bits per sample: 32 main debug: using audio converter module "mpgatofixed32" main debug: conversion pipeline complete main debug: conversion: 'f32l'->'f32l' 44100 Hz->44100 Hz Stereo->Stereo main debug: conversion pipeline complete main debug: looking for audio resampler module matching "any": 3 candidates main debug: using audio resampler module "samplerate" main debug: End of audio preroll main debug: Decoder buffering done in 40 ms main debug: inserting 352 zeroes mpeg_audio debug: emulated startcode (no startcode on following frame) main debug: EOF reached main debug: waiting decoder fifos to empty main debug: waiting decoder fifos to empty main debug: waiting decoder fifos to empty main debug: waiting decoder fifos to empty audioscrobbler debug: Song will be submitted. main debug: finished input audioscrobbler debug: Handshaking with last.fm ... main debug: creating access 'http' location='post.audioscrobbler.com/?hs=true&p=1.2&c=vlc&v=2.1.3&u=lastfm_username&t=1402505710&a=4b9889186cd8b40c1e3e4c7cc10df6c5', path='\\post.audioscrobbler.com\?hs=true&p=1.2&c=vlc&v=2.1.3&u=lastfm_username&t=1402505710&a=4b9889186cd8b40c1e3e4c7cc10df6c5' main debug: looking for access module matching "http": 20 candidates access_http debug: querying proxy for http://post.audioscrobbler.com/?hs=true&p=1.2&c=vlc&v=2.1.3&u=lastfm_username&t=1402505710&a=4b9889186cd8b40c1e3e4c7cc10df6c5 access_http debug: no proxy access_http debug: http: server='post.audioscrobbler.com' port=80 file='/?hs=true&p=1.2&c=vlc&v=2.1.3&u=lastfm_username&t=1402505710&a=4b9889186cd8b40c1e3e4c7cc10df6c5' main debug: removing module "mpeg_audio" main debug: killing decoder fourcc `mpga', 0 PES in FIFO main debug: removing module "samplerate" main debug: removing module "mpgatofixed32" main debug: removing module "scaletempo" directsound debug: closing audio device main debug: net: connecting to post.audioscrobbler.com port 80 main debug: connection succeeded (socket = 3220) main debug: removing module "float_mixer" main debug: keeping audio output main debug: removing module "es" main debug: removing module "mpeg_audio" main debug: removing module "record" main debug: removing module "filesystem" main debug: Program doesn't contain anymore ES main debug: dead input main debug: changing item without a request (current 0/1) main debug: nothing to play qt4 debug: IM: Deleting the input access_http debug: protocol 'HTTP' answer code 302 access_http debug: Connection: close access_http debug: Pragma: no-cache access_http debug: redirection to http://post.audioscrobbler.com/?hs=true&p=1.2&c=vlc&v=2.1.3&u=lastfm_username&t=1402505710&a=4b9889186cd8b40c1e3e4c7cc10df6c5 access_http debug: querying proxy for http://post.audioscrobbler.com/?hs=true&p=1.2&c=vlc&v=2.1.3&u=lastfm_username&t=1402505710&a=4b9889186cd8b40c1e3e4c7cc10df6c5 access_http debug: no proxy access_http debug: http: server='post.audioscrobbler.com' port=80 file='/?hs=true&p=1.2&c=vlc&v=2.1.3&u=lastfm_username&t=1402505710&a=4b9889186cd8b40c1e3e4c7cc10df6c5' main debug: net: connecting to post.audioscrobbler.com port 80 main debug: connection succeeded (socket = 3220) access_http debug: protocol 'HTTP' answer code 200 access_http debug: Pragma: no-cache access_http debug: Content-Type: text/plain;charset=ISO-8859-1 access_http debug: Connection: close access_http debug: Server: Jetty(8.1.11.v20130520) main debug: using access module "access_http" main debug: Using stream method for AStream* main debug: starting pre-buffering main debug: received first data after 0 ms main debug: removing module "access_http" audioscrobbler debug: Handshake successful :) audioscrobbler debug: Going to submit some data... main debug: net: connecting to post2.audioscrobbler.com port 80 main debug: connection succeeded (socket = 2524) audioscrobbler error: Authentication failed, handshaking again (HTTP/1.1 408 Request Timeout Connection: close Pragma: no-cache cache-control: no-cache Content-Type: text/html Content-Length: 514 )

FractionalBob
New Cone
New Cone
Posts: 4
Joined: 12 Jun 2014 11:55

Re: Scrobbling issues

Postby FractionalBob » 12 Jun 2014 12:07

I've been having the same problem since sometime yesterday or the day before, with VLC 2.1.4 under OS X 10.9.3. Haven't understood (despite searching the forum and the web) how to get "debug logging" to give me any results to share: used VLC>Add interface>Debug logging, but not finding any extra messages or log files. But scrobbling has definitely stopped working, despite no changes in settings or last.fm password, and scrobbling from other sources (iTunes, Grooveshark) continuing to work. Help!

FractionalBob
New Cone
New Cone
Posts: 4
Joined: 12 Jun 2014 11:55

Re: Scrobbling issues

Postby FractionalBob » 13 Jun 2014 17:38

Okay, sorry: figured out the debugging interface. Same timeouts problem, no idea why. Anybody?

Code: Select all

[0x1078fac50] main input debug: EOF reached [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x1078fac50] main input debug: waiting decoder fifos to empty [0x100317770] audioscrobbler interface debug: Song will be submitted. [0x100317770] audioscrobbler interface debug: Handshaking with last.fm ... [0x100317770] main interface debug: creating access 'http' location='post.audioscrobbler.com/?hs=true&p=1.2&c=vlc&v=2.1.4&u=wish_machine&t=1402663330&a=a15d5894ec08ad7e1c8ab00bf33737c5', path='(null)' [0x100548fe0] main access debug: looking for access module matching "http": 18 candidates [0x100548fe0] access_http access debug: querying proxy for http://post.audioscrobbler.com/?hs=true&p=1.2&c=vlc&v=2.1.4&u=wish_machine&t=1402663330&a=a15d5894ec08ad7e1c8ab00bf33737c5 [0x100548fe0] access_http access debug: no proxy [0x100548fe0] access_http access debug: http: server='post.audioscrobbler.com' port=80 file='/?hs=true&p=1.2&c=vlc&v=2.1.4&u=wish_machine&t=1402663330&a=a15d5894ec08ad7e1c8ab00bf33737c5' [0x100548fe0] main access debug: net: connecting to post.audioscrobbler.com port 80 [0x100474870] main playlist debug: finished input [0x1010758b0] main decoder debug: removing module "flac" [0x1010758b0] main decoder debug: killing decoder fourcc `flac', 0 PES in FIFO [0x100827ab0] main audio resampler debug: removing module "ugly_resampler" [0x10080ccb0] main audio converter debug: removing module "audio_format" [0x1010538b0] main audio filter debug: removing module "scaletempo" [0x10080fcb0] main audio filter debug: removing module "equalizer" [0x100487340] macosx interface debug: releasing sleep blocker (3973) [0x10049f0c0] main volume debug: removing module "float_mixer" [0x100474870] main playlist debug: keeping audio output [0x100295040] main demux debug: removing module "flacsys" [0x1010adab0] main demux packetizer debug: removing module "packetizer_flac" [0x100294d70] main stream debug: removing module "record" [0x100542650] main access debug: removing module "filesystem" [0x1078fac50] main input debug: Program doesn't contain anymore ES [0x100474870] main playlist debug: dead input [0x100474870] main playlist debug: changing item without a request (current 5/6) [0x100474870] main playlist debug: nothing to play [0x100548fe0] main access debug: connection succeeded (socket = 13) [0x100548fe0] access_http access debug: protocol 'HTTP' answer code 302 [0x100548fe0] access_http access debug: Connection: close [0x100548fe0] access_http access debug: Pragma: no-cache [0x100548fe0] access_http access debug: redirection to http://post.audioscrobbler.com/?hs=true&p=1.2&c=vlc&v=2.1.4&u=wish_machine&t=1402663330&a=a15d5894ec08ad7e1c8ab00bf33737c5 [0x100548fe0] access_http access debug: querying proxy for http://post.audioscrobbler.com/?hs=true&p=1.2&c=vlc&v=2.1.4&u=wish_machine&t=1402663330&a=a15d5894ec08ad7e1c8ab00bf33737c5 [0x100548fe0] access_http access debug: no proxy [0x100548fe0] access_http access debug: http: server='post.audioscrobbler.com' port=80 file='/?hs=true&p=1.2&c=vlc&v=2.1.4&u=wish_machine&t=1402663330&a=a15d5894ec08ad7e1c8ab00bf33737c5' [0x100548fe0] main access debug: net: connecting to post.audioscrobbler.com port 80 [0x100548fe0] main access debug: connection succeeded (socket = 6) [0x100548fe0] access_http access debug: protocol 'HTTP' answer code 200 [0x100548fe0] access_http access debug: Pragma: no-cache [0x100548fe0] access_http access debug: Content-Type: text/plain;charset=ISO-8859-1 [0x100548fe0] access_http access debug: Connection: close [0x100548fe0] access_http access debug: Server: Jetty(8.1.11.v20130520) [0x100548fe0] main access debug: using access module "access_http" [0x100295040] main stream debug: Using stream method for AStream* [0x100295040] main stream debug: starting pre-buffering [0x100295040] main stream debug: received first data after 0 ms [0x100548fe0] main access debug: removing module "access_http" [0x100317770] audioscrobbler interface debug: Handshake successful :) [0x100317770] audioscrobbler interface debug: Going to submit some data... [0x100317770] main interface debug: net: connecting to post2.audioscrobbler.com port 80 [0x100317770] main interface debug: connection succeeded (socket = 6) [0x100317770] audioscrobbler interface error: Authentication failed, handshaking again (HTTP/1.1 408 Request Timeout Connection: close Pragma: no-cache cache-control: no-cache Content-Type: text/html Content-Length: 514 <html>Your request timed out. Please retry the request. </html>)

FractionalBob
New Cone
New Cone
Posts: 4
Joined: 12 Jun 2014 11:55

Re: Scrobbling issues

Postby FractionalBob » 14 Jun 2014 01:36

Problem seems to have sorted itself out.

CP1832
Blank Cone
Blank Cone
Posts: 21
Joined: 22 Apr 2012 22:25

Re: Scrobbling issues

Postby CP1832 » 17 Jun 2014 16:07

Problem seems to have sorted itself out.
Same here, this was most likely a last.fm server issue that was solved...

FractionalBob
New Cone
New Cone
Posts: 4
Joined: 12 Jun 2014 11:55

Re: Scrobbling issues

Postby FractionalBob » 17 Jun 2014 16:11

Seems likely to be true, although worth noting that other applications were scrobbling just fine in the same time period.

CP1832
Blank Cone
Blank Cone
Posts: 21
Joined: 22 Apr 2012 22:25

Re: Scrobbling issues

Postby CP1832 » 18 Jun 2014 17:07

Seems likely to be true, although worth noting that other applications were scrobbling just fine in the same time period.
That's surely because other applications must be using scrobbling protocol 2.0, while VLC uses scrobbling protocol 1.2.1, which seems to use different servers. Scrobbling 2.0 uses http://ws.audioscrobbler.com, while scrobbling 1.2.1 uses http://post.audioscrobbler.com.

Disastron
New Cone
New Cone
Posts: 1
Joined: 26 Jun 2014 05:39

Re: Scrobbling issues

Postby Disastron » 26 Jun 2014 05:44

THANK YOU, CP1832. It's been a lot of effort to find out what the problem is. Now, I see that the old/secondary scrobble-server's address is embedded in ...\VLC\plugins\misc\libaudioscrobbler_plugin.dll. Is there a current dll/plugin to be had?

CP1832
Blank Cone
Blank Cone
Posts: 21
Joined: 22 Apr 2012 22:25

Re: Scrobbling issues

Postby CP1832 » 26 Jun 2014 18:57

THANK YOU, CP1832. It's been a lot of effort to find out what the problem is. Now, I see that the old/secondary scrobble-server's address is embedded in ...\VLC\plugins\misc\libaudioscrobbler_plugin.dll. Is there a current dll/plugin to be had?
As far as I know, no, there isn't a different plugin. But notice that the problem is now solved and scrobbling is working flawlessly.

Agent24
New Cone
New Cone
Posts: 9
Joined: 24 Mar 2007 19:06

Re: Scrobbling issues

Postby Agent24 » 05 Oct 2014 04:40

Why isn't VLC upgraded to use scrobbling 2.0?

Last.fm says the old protocol is depreciated, and it shows - VLC for me has never reliably scrobbled anything.

Rémi Denis-Courmont
Developer
Developer
Posts: 15266
Joined: 07 Jun 2004 16:01
VLC version: master
Operating System: Linux
Contact:

Re: Scrobbling issues

Postby Rémi Denis-Courmont » 05 Oct 2014 07:36

Nobody volunteered to update the code.
Rémi Denis-Courmont
https://www.remlab.net/
Private messages soliciting support will be systematically discarded

MeGiant
New Cone
New Cone
Posts: 1
Joined: 03 Nov 2014 12:45

Re: Scrobbling issues

Postby MeGiant » 03 Nov 2014 12:47

I'm having trouble scrobbling in 2.1.5 on Windows 8.1. In the debug window the audioscrobbler isn't even mentioned, like it doesn't even start. I've tried installing 2.0.5 but that didn't resolve the problem. Anyone knows what's the problem?


Return to “General VLC media player Troubleshooting”

Who is online

Users browsing this forum: No registered users and 23 guests